Hundred-Thousand-Dollar Quest

divisibility · divisibility rules

To apply divisibility rules [7.NS.A.2b].

Hundred-Thousand-Dollar Quest is a Grade 7 divisibility game that turns divisibility rules into a race up a money ladder. Players or teams answer timed divisibility questions and move a counter from $10,000 toward $100,000 as correct answers accumulate. The money-themed progression gives each decision a clear goal while keeping the mathematics centered on recognizing when a number is divisible by another number.

Use it with partners, small groups, or the whole class when students need repeated divisibility practice without a worksheet-only format. The 90-second question window also makes it easy to discuss which divisibility rules students can apply quickly and which still require thought.
